Still however, in the great trading cities of Europe, gold and silver were comparatively scarce, and continued so, till a series of success, as unexpected as unmerited, opened to the Spaniards the vast storehouses of these metals in America, whence the golden deluge has never since ceased to flow into their ports; and, being thence diffused through the courts and palaces of Europe, has given them the appearance of Asiatic splendour, and fixed on the heads of her august sovereigns diadems more brilliant than those that anciently sparkled on the brow of the great Shah of Persia, or the magnificent Mogul of India.

CHAPTER I.

General Account of the SANSCREET Language, Grammar, and Alphabet.— The high Antiquity and wide Diffusion of that Language over the Eastern Region of Asia.-An Investigation of the SCIENCES of the Brahmins, not hitherto discussed in the Indian Antiquities. AsTRONOMY, necessarily cultivated, in the remotest Periods, by a Race devoted to Agriculture, and immemorially addicted to the SABIAN SUPERSTITION. A retrospective Survey of the great Outlines of this Science, as anciently known in India.-GEOMETRY proved to have flourished among them, from its connection with the former Science in its advanced State, as well as from their massy Style of Architecture, &c. &c.-MEDICINE,-the Devotion ofthe ancient Indians to BOTANICAL Researches.
